It is found applied on the carriageway of highways and express roads, at a distance from 44 to 72 meters between them, in areas where the phenomenon of fog, vegetation fires, in areas considered dangerous, where chain accidents occur, in the area of toll points, of road junctions where traffic congestions are recorded, at the entrance into urban agglomerations. This marking is completed by the information sign „Road safety distance between motor vehicles on highways and express roads”.
This marking has the role of increasing road safety, guiding the drivers to maintain an appropriate distance from the vehicle in front on high-speed roads. The marking consists of white arrows, applied on the carriageway, which suggest the minimum recommended distance between motor vehicles. When the space between your motor vehicle and the one in front is equivalent to the distance between two such arrows, the distance is considered adequate for preventing collisions. The marking thus contributes to reducing the risk of accidents on high-speed roads.
